New York: Harcourt, Brace and Company, 1925. First Edition. Hardcover. Good+/None. 478pp; No DJ, dark brown cloth boards, wear to top of spine, stains to front endpaper, rear hinge professionally repaired, text unmarked, binding is tight, Good+ condition. The life of early Mormon leader Brigham Young. Illustrated with photos.
